bind9/bin
Ondřej Surý 2a65a47f39 Bail-out early if dig fails to finish successfully or takes too long
Before, the zero system test could get stuck almost infinitely, because
the first test sends > 300 queries with 5 seconds timeout on each in
each pass.  If named crashed early, it would took the test more than 4
hours to properly timeout.

This commit introduces a "watchdog" on the dig commands running in the
background and failing the test on timeout, failing any test if any dig
command fails to return successfully, and making the tests.sh script
shellcheck clean.
2019-12-09 18:15:18 +01:00
..
check Refactor the dns_name API to use ISC_THREAD_LOCAL 2019-12-03 16:27:24 +01:00
confgen Make VS solution upgrading unnecessary 2019-09-26 15:11:15 +02:00
delv Minor fixes in trust anchor code 2019-12-06 07:12:24 +00:00
dig Refactor the dns_name API to use ISC_THREAD_LOCAL 2019-12-03 16:27:24 +01:00
dnssec Refactor the dns_name API to use ISC_THREAD_LOCAL 2019-12-03 16:27:24 +01:00
named Replace two leftover ttlval with duration 2019-12-06 12:28:40 +01:00
nsupdate Refactor the dns_name API to use ISC_THREAD_LOCAL 2019-12-03 16:27:24 +01:00
pkcs11 Make VS solution upgrading unnecessary 2019-09-26 15:11:15 +02:00
plugins add a search for GeoIP2 libraries in configure 2019-06-27 14:58:13 -07:00
python prep 9.15.3 2019-08-12 14:08:12 +00:00
rndc Rename 'dnssec-keys' to 'trust-anchors' 2019-12-05 12:19:17 +01:00
tests Bail-out early if dig fails to finish successfully or takes too long 2019-12-09 18:15:18 +01:00
tools dns_master_indent and dns_master_indentstr must not be global 2019-11-26 13:52:18 +01:00
win32/BINDInstall Fix libuv.dll handling 2019-11-12 09:14:59 +00:00
Makefile.in name change from "hook modules" to "plugins" 2018-12-06 10:36:50 -08:00